MotionX GPS Drive is a full-featured GPS application for the iPhone platform sold for much less than competing products.

MSRP $89.99
Released July, 2009
Pros
- Only current GPS app with Text-to-Speech
- Lane Assist feature ensures you are in the right lane for tricky/confusing highway/freeway exits
- very aesthetically appealing user interface
Cons
- No overall route view - cannot see a full rundown list of all your turns (ie. like in google maps)
- Destroys battery life, should really only be used with a car charger otherwise you run the risk of completely draining your phone on long trips.
- App does not support online content such as live traffic updates for route planning
